Dr. Kaitlyn Patterson will explore the impact of settler colonialism on Indigenous food systems and practices. Dr. Patterson will offer critical reflections on land, food, and health promotion through the lens of the Indigenous food sovereignty movement in Canada. Dr. Kaitlyn Patterson is a mixed-ancestry Algonquin Anishinaabekwe, registered dietitian, and postdoctoral fellow at the University of Waterloo. She is passionate about Indigenous food sovereignty and supporting Indigenous food systems through Indigenous-led, community-based activism.
